SQLinfo.ru - Все о MySQL

Форум пользователей MySQL

Задавайте вопросы, мы ответим

Вы не зашли.

#1 17.05.2007 00:23:24

Летисия
Участник
Зарегистрирован: 17.05.2007
Сообщений: 18

Установка, запуск MySQL прошли успешно...

Установка, запуск MySQL прошли успешно благодаря вам! smile)))
Я не подлизываюсь, я правду говорюsmile))

Но вот дальше пошли вопросы.

Как я поняла работать будем через командную строку.
Коды я тоже поняла как читать.

Но вот как все это просмотеть? Если такое вообще возможно.
Можно ли просмотреть таблицы как в Access?
Или эти таблицы куда-то вставлять надо?

Неактивен

 

#2 17.05.2007 00:30:17

paulus
Администратор
MySQL Authorized Developer and DBA
Зарегистрирован: 22.01.2007
Сообщений: 6756

Re: Установка, запуск MySQL прошли успешно...

Отображение информации - сугубо личное дело. Лично я предпочитаю
использовать командную строку. Под Windows она, правда, не очень
удобная.

Если Вы хотите некоторое графическое отображение - очень рекомендую
обратить внимание на графические пакеты MySQL:
http://dev.mysql.com/downloads/gui-tools/5.0.html

С помощью MySQL Administrator Вы сможете просто и легко администрировать
базу данных, с помощью QueryBrowser - составлять запросы. Структура
таблиц в графическом виде доступна и там, и там, выборка из таблиц - в
QueryBrowser.

Разумеется, можно использовать и какие-то другие способы. Например,
многие люди предпочитают пользоваться phpmyadmin, который позволяет
делать практически то же самое с помощью веб-сервера и php.

Неактивен

 

#3 17.05.2007 00:32:58

Летисия
Участник
Зарегистрирован: 17.05.2007
Сообщений: 18

Re: Установка, запуск MySQL прошли успешно...

Т.е нужна какая-то дополнительная прога, которая была бы связана с базой данный в MySQL и могла бы выводить нужную информацию по запросам?

Неактивен

 

#4 17.05.2007 00:36:29

Летисия
Участник
Зарегистрирован: 17.05.2007
Сообщений: 18

Re: Установка, запуск MySQL прошли успешно...

Еще вопрос возник: а надо как-то подключать MySQL допустим к phpMyAdmin?

Неактивен

 

#5 17.05.2007 00:38:03

rgbeast
Администратор
MySQL Authorized Developer and DBA
Откуда: Москва
Зарегистрирован: 21.01.2007
Сообщений: 3878

Re: Установка, запуск MySQL прошли успешно...

Командная строка дает много возможностей. Кроме того, если ссылку на базу вставить как источник данных, например, в Delphi, то будет выглядеть как Access. Это, конечно, не является необходимым.

Очень рекомендую использовать специальные утилиты (GUI Tools) от компании MySQL, которые представляют разумный компромисс по использованию возможностей командной строки и возможностей графического редактирования.

Программа MySQL Query Browser
http://www.mysql.com/products/tools/query-browser/
позволяет выполнять запросы, а также просматривать и изменять их результаты графически

Пакет GUI Tools можно скачать по ссылке:
http://dev.mysql.com/downloads/gui-tools/5.0.html
В него также входить программа MySQL Administrator, которая помогает решать административные задачи.

Неактивен

 

#6 17.05.2007 00:47:57

rgbeast
Администратор
MySQL Authorized Developer and DBA
Откуда: Москва
Зарегистрирован: 21.01.2007
Сообщений: 3878

Re: Установка, запуск MySQL прошли успешно...

Летисия написал:

Еще вопрос возник: а надо как-то подключать MySQL допустим к phpMyAdmin?

При инсталляции phpmyadmin в конфигурационном файле указываются параметры подключения к серверу MySQL.

Лично не рекомендовал бы использовать phpmyadmin, в нем часто проявляются ошибки с кодировкой, которые не имеют ясной причины (так как являются следствием взаимодействия конфигураций mysql и phpmyadmin). Другой пример - это то, что резервное копирование, через phpmyadmin может быть прервано из-за ограничения на размер файла в php или apache.

Неактивен

 

#7 17.05.2007 00:48:17

Летисия
Участник
Зарегистрирован: 17.05.2007
Сообщений: 18

Re: Установка, запуск MySQL прошли успешно...

А что скажете на счет Denver?

Неактивен

 

#8 17.05.2007 00:55:34

rgbeast
Администратор
MySQL Authorized Developer and DBA
Откуда: Москва
Зарегистрирован: 21.01.2007
Сообщений: 3878

Re: Установка, запуск MySQL прошли успешно...

Летисия написал:

А что скажете на счет Denver?

На мой взгляд, единственное в чем помогает Denver, это в том, что при его использовании не требуется руками редактировать httpd.conf и указывать в нем ссылку на dll с модулем mod_php. То есть apache и php в нем интегрированны сразу. MySQL интегрировать не требуется, так как он работает по клиент-серверной технологии, то есть достаточно поставить и запустить MySQL отдельно, а из PHP к нему подключаться.

Недостатки денвера - странные версии программ, притом несколько модифицированные и нестандартные пути к файлам. Нестандартные пути к файлам затрудняют формулировку вопросов в форумах.

Вывод - может помочь при первом знакомстве (так как прописать правильную строку в httpd.conf для работы php может получиться не сразу), а потом мешает, ИМХО.

Неактивен

 

#9 17.05.2007 01:00:07

Летисия
Участник
Зарегистрирован: 17.05.2007
Сообщений: 18

Re: Установка, запуск MySQL прошли успешно...

Спасибо всем!!!

Завтра попробую разобраться с Денвером.
Это очень близкая программа к моей задачеsmile))

Неактивен

 

#10 17.05.2007 22:40:18

Летисия
Участник
Зарегистрирован: 17.05.2007
Сообщений: 18

Re: Установка, запуск MySQL прошли успешно...

Друзья! Новый вопрос:  можно ли делать базы данных с таблицами в командной строке, а потом как-то загружать в Denver?
Установила Denver, все работает, только при создании таблиц в базе данных возникает ошибка. Понимаю , что может что-то там напутала, но мне кажется что в командной строке проще что либо писать.

Неактивен

 

#11 17.05.2007 23:11:26

rgbeast
Администратор
MySQL Authorized Developer and DBA
Откуда: Москва
Зарегистрирован: 21.01.2007
Сообщений: 3878

Re: Установка, запуск MySQL прошли успешно...

Не очень понимаю, что значит загружать таблицы в Denver. Таблицы хранятся в хранилище, связанном с сервером MySQL. Дело в том, что сервер MySQL входит в состав Denver, поэтому если Вы ставили Denver после MySQL мог возникнуть конфликт. Данные изменить можно любым из способов, так как они храняться в едином месте - на сервере MySQL.

Вы столкнулись со случаем, когда Denver усложняет работу. Пожалуйста опишите как Вы добавляете таблицы и какая ошибка возникает.

Неактивен

 

#12 17.05.2007 23:36:23

Летисия
Участник
Зарегистрирован: 17.05.2007
Сообщений: 18

Re: Установка, запуск MySQL прошли успешно...

Ясненько.

Ну я в Денвере открыла http://localhost/phpMyAdmin, дальше выбираю созданную мной базу данных (проблем с этим нет), потом делаю новую таблицу.  И вот тут-то и возникают проблемы...
К примеру: http://photofile.ru/photo/melamori19/27 … 050112.jpg

Неактивен

 

#13 18.05.2007 00:15:58

rgbeast
Администратор
MySQL Authorized Developer and DBA
Откуда: Москва
Зарегистрирован: 21.01.2007
Сообщений: 3878

Re: Установка, запуск MySQL прошли успешно...

Какая версия MySQL-сервера поставилась вместе с Denver? Скорее всего это версия < 5.0 и не поддерживает тип text с модификатором в круглых скобках. Это одна из проблем пакета, что версии не работают друг с другом правильно.

У Вас получится создать таблицу, если описание полей сделать `1` TEXT NOT NULL
(убрать (10) и BINARY)

Вы можете создать таблицы из консоли, или указал sql-код создания явно в phpmyadmin

Для изучения возможностей MySQL может иметь смысл поставить версию 5.0 и использовать MySQL Administrator и MySQL Query Browser.

Неактивен

 

#14 18.05.2007 02:37:18

Летисия
Участник
Зарегистрирован: 17.05.2007
Сообщений: 18

Re: Установка, запуск MySQL прошли успешно...

У меня MySQL был версии 4.1, а то что было в Denver  я не смотрела.
Уточню тогда что и как.

Но в этой же таблице я пробовала и другие типы, была та же ошибка.

Значит теперь надо снова установить MySQL  после установки Denver?

А в MySQL Administrator или MySQL Query Browser есть возможность визуального отображения?
Я Denver лишь поэтому и взяла, что там есть наглядное демонстрирование изготовляемых таблиц.

Неактивен

 

#15 18.05.2007 11:09:46

rgbeast
Администратор
MySQL Authorized Developer and DBA
Откуда: Москва
Зарегистрирован: 21.01.2007
Сообщений: 3878

Re: Установка, запуск MySQL прошли успешно...

Могу предположить, что для типа INT ошибки не будет, как и для многих других не специфичных для 5.0. Можно попросбовать поставить MySQL 5.0 поверх Denver и убедиться, что запускается именно 5.0. Тогда он будет работать и с Денвером. MySQL Administrator и MySQL Query Browser как раз предоставляют графический интерфейс, причем разработанный самой компанией MySQL, поэтому синтаксические ошибки будут редкими.

Неактивен

 

#16 18.05.2007 18:54:00

Летисия
Участник
Зарегистрирован: 17.05.2007
Сообщений: 18

Re: Установка, запуск MySQL прошли успешно...

rgbeast , дааа.. теперь более менее все работает...

только никак не могу найти в phpmyadmin в Denver как вводить данные в таблицы и делать связи.

Неактивен

 

#17 18.05.2007 19:31:40

Летисия
Участник
Зарегистрирован: 17.05.2007
Сообщений: 18

Re: Установка, запуск MySQL прошли успешно...

ой, тьфу, тупой вопрос задала про ввод данных.

Нашла, разобралась.

Только связи так и не поняла как делать...

И еще: вот у меня задание такое: создать веб-приложение с базой данных.  Я поняла что надо создать типа интернетовскую страницу, и чтобы там была форма для задания поиска. И этот поиск выводил из базы данных нужные нам значения. Я все правильно поняла?smile))

Дак вот  тот код что дает нам phpmyadmin нужно вводить в php?

Неактивен

 

#18 18.05.2007 20:30:02

paulus
Администратор
MySQL Authorized Developer and DBA
Зарегистрирован: 22.01.2007
Сообщений: 6756

Re: Установка, запуск MySQL прошли успешно...

Денвер - это не какой-то отдельный продукт, это просто комплект
программ, которые для Вас собрали. Этот комплект далеко не идеален,
но им можно пользоваться.

Все данные хранятся в MySQL. Хранением занимается сам сервер. Не
денвер, не phpmyadmin - только сервер MySQL. PhpMyAdmin предоставляет
"упрощенные" возможности администрирования сервера MySQL. В
действительности, он создает запросы SQL (которые бы Вы иначе вводили
руками) и отправляет их на сервер.

Часто оказывается, что "умные" системы типа PhpMyAdmin затрудняют
работу пользователя (с чем, собственно, Вы и столкнулись).

Мой Вам совет - используйте последнюю (5.0) версию MySQL - тогда
там будут работать практически все запросы, используйте последние
версии клиентов (например, MySQL GUI tools).

Код, который дает PhpMyAdmin никуда вводить не надо - PhpMyAdmin
сам отправляет все запросы к серверу.

На PHP вам придется писать код самостоятельно. Думаю, отталкиваться
стоит от команд mysql_connect и mysql_query.

Неактивен

 

#19 21.05.2007 22:57:51

Летисия
Участник
Зарегистрирован: 17.05.2007
Сообщений: 18

Re: Установка, запуск MySQL прошли успешно...

все так запутано... запуталась...

в общем создала таблицы, грубо говоря базу данных.

Теперь надо создать веб-приложение на php, сделать там окошечка типа для ввода значений для поиска?
И в этом веб-приложении сделать сслыку на базу данных?

Неактивен

 

#20 22.05.2007 00:13:32

rgbeast
Администратор
MySQL Authorized Developer and DBA
Откуда: Москва
Зарегистрирован: 21.01.2007
Сообщений: 3878

Re: Установка, запуск MySQL прошли успешно...

точнее, написать программу на php, сделать в ней HTML форму, при отправке которой происходит обращение к базе данных

Неактивен

 

#21 22.05.2007 00:45:07

Летисия
Участник
Зарегистрирован: 17.05.2007
Сообщений: 18

Re: Установка, запуск MySQL прошли успешно...

я php почти ваще не знаю...
можно ли тогда сделать html, а туда вставить некоторый код php?

Неактивен

 

#22 22.05.2007 00:51:32

paulus
Администратор
MySQL Authorized Developer and DBA
Зарегистрирован: 22.01.2007
Сообщений: 6756

Re: Установка, запуск MySQL прошли успешно...

К сожалению, общаться с MySQL Вы будете именно из PHP.
У Вас есть хороший шанс его выучить! smile

Неактивен

 

#23 22.05.2007 01:24:32

Летисия
Участник
Зарегистрирован: 17.05.2007
Сообщений: 18

Re: Установка, запуск MySQL прошли успешно...

ээхх.. блин... мне просто задание по универу срочно сдать надо, а тут еще php изучай...

Неактивен

 

#24 22.05.2007 11:06:50

paulus
Администратор
MySQL Authorized Developer and DBA
Зарегистрирован: 22.01.2007
Сообщений: 6756

Re: Установка, запуск MySQL прошли успешно...

А что искать то нужно? smile

Неактивен

 

#25 22.05.2007 12:52:25

Летисия
Участник
Зарегистрирован: 17.05.2007
Сообщений: 18

Re: Установка, запуск MySQL прошли успешно...

Да базу данных дали такую: номера сотовых, люди, оплачено/неоплачено за какой-то месяц, тариф...

Неактивен

 

Board footer

Работает на PunBB
© Copyright 2002–2008 Rickard Andersson